Product Introduction
UBDrill-144 EBL is a naturally-occurring, ester-based lubricant derived from natural fats and oils.
It is non-toxic to humans or the surrounding environment.
This product has a small impact on the rheological properties of drilling fluid, and property of environmentally friendly performance.
Technical Index
| Properties | Specification |
|---|---|
| Appearance | Light-Yellow liquid |
| Density, g/cm³ @20℃ | 0.9-1.0 |
| Kinematic viscosity @ 40℃ (cst) | 100Max |
| Pour Point, ℃ | <-20 |
| Flash Point (COC), ℃ | 200Min |
| Freshwater system torque reduction percentage (1%v/v), % | 85Min |
| Seawater system torque reduction percentage (1%v/v), % | 80Min |

Advantages
Reduces torque and drag issues by providing lubricity to water-based drilling operations without compromising or damaging production zones.
Readily dispersible in any water-based drilling fluid.
Proven results in reducing friction factors while drilling open hole.
Helps to prevent bit-balling and differentially stuck pipe; will have no negative effects on the fluid rheology or filtration properties.
In most cases, will improve the overall API and HTHP fluid loss behaviors of the fluid.
Avoid use in high pH environments.
Initially 0.5-2.0% by volume of UBDrill-144 EBL should be added directly into the mud. The product should be continually added or injected into the mud when the bit is drilling. Freshwater system recommended dosage is 1%, seawater system recommended dosage is 1.5%.
